Just bought a Gen 3 charger and realized it needs to be hard wired and doesn’t have a 220 plug. Just had my electrician put in a new outlet for me and don’t want to run new wires.

Charger is brand new still in the box. Looking to trade for a excellent condition Gen 2. Want to do local trade live in So. California.

Just trading for a Gen 2 wall connector isn't going to fix anything for you....the Gen 2 is designed to hard-wire in same as the Gen 3.

IMO these are your easiest options:
- Find a Gen 2 with the 14-50 pigtail to trade for. They are rare and I'd be surprised if you found one.
- Add your own 14-50 pigtail to your Gen 3
- Remove the outlet and hard-wire using existing wiring as described above
- Find a UMC (universal mobile connector) with a 14-50 adapter, if you don't have one already. This is different than a wall connector.
